Residential streets will see more pedestrians than normal tonight with Trick or Treaters walking through neighborhoods.
Area officials remind motorists to be on the lookout for the Trick or Treaters as they make their way from house to house. Trick or Treaters and their families are also encouraged to go together and in bigger groups.
Many organizations have had events leading up to tonight and other events coming up tonight on the Legends 1063 Events Calendars include the Truck or Treat Event at Mid-Town Plaza in Hollister and the Trunk or Treat Activities on the Kimberling City Center Parking Lot.
The National Weather Service expects temperatures to be falling into the 50's this evening with no rain expected.
